A combination sport vehicle lift and carrier apparatus for a motor vehicle includes a mounting mechanism for releasably connecting to a conventional receiver hitch, a platform with a yoke mechanism for cradling a front wheel of a sport vehicle loaded on the platform and for supporting the sport vehicle, lifting mechanism for maintaining the platform in a horizontal orientation while selectively moving the platform to and from a loading configuration and a transporting configuration, and stabilizing mechanism for stabilizing the platform in the transporting configuration. The combination sport vehicle lift and carrier apparatus may also include an auxiliary conventional receiver hitch for towing purposes.
